Mercurial > mplayer.hg
comparison libmpcodecs/vf.c @ 10239:a4591b698f98
100l to me :(
author | rfelker |
---|---|
date | Mon, 02 Jun 2003 00:17:36 +0000 |
parents | b78e3adeb850 |
children | 783b09155fa4 |
comparison
equal
deleted
inserted
replaced
10238:ebd7501f3406 | 10239:a4591b698f98 |
---|---|
491 mp_msg(MSGT_VFILTER,MSGL_ERR,"draw_slice: dmpi not stored by vf_%s\n", vf->info->name); | 491 mp_msg(MSGT_VFILTER,MSGL_ERR,"draw_slice: dmpi not stored by vf_%s\n", vf->info->name); |
492 return; | 492 return; |
493 } | 493 } |
494 if (!(vf->dmpi->flags & MP_IMGFLAG_PLANAR)) { | 494 if (!(vf->dmpi->flags & MP_IMGFLAG_PLANAR)) { |
495 memcpy_pic(vf->dmpi->planes[0]+y*vf->dmpi->stride[0]+vf->dmpi->bpp/8*x, | 495 memcpy_pic(vf->dmpi->planes[0]+y*vf->dmpi->stride[0]+vf->dmpi->bpp/8*x, |
496 src[0], vf->dmpi->bpp/8*w, h, vf->dmpi->stride[0], stride); | 496 src[0], vf->dmpi->bpp/8*w, h, vf->dmpi->stride[0], stride[0]); |
497 return; | 497 return; |
498 } | 498 } |
499 memcpy_pic(vf->dmpi->planes[0]+y*vf->dmpi->stride[0]+x, src[0], | 499 memcpy_pic(vf->dmpi->planes[0]+y*vf->dmpi->stride[0]+x, src[0], |
500 w, h, vf->dmpi->stride[0], stride[0]); | 500 w, h, vf->dmpi->stride[0], stride[0]); |
501 memcpy_pic(vf->dmpi->planes[1]+(y>>vf->dmpi->chroma_y_shift)*vf->dmpi->stride[1]+(x>>vf->dmpi->chroma_x_shift), | 501 memcpy_pic(vf->dmpi->planes[1]+(y>>vf->dmpi->chroma_y_shift)*vf->dmpi->stride[1]+(x>>vf->dmpi->chroma_x_shift), |